Security Forces Neutralize Bandits, Rescue Abducted Victims

On Tuesday night, suspected bandits invaded the Aboki community in the Kaiama Local Government Area of Kwara State, leading to sporadic gunfire that resulted in the death of one individual and the abduction of two others, including Alhaji Tukur. In response to this attack, security forces mobilized troops to confront the assailants.
Reports indicate that four of the five armed bandits involved in the attack were neutralized, while one escaped with gunshot injuries. The two abducted victims, including Alhaji Tukur, were successfully rescued without sustaining injuries.
This incident underscores the intensified efforts of security forces as the government enhances its anti-kidnapping campaign nationwide. Additionally, a new army battalion has been approved for Omu Aran, aimed at bolstering the fight against terrorism and banditry in the region.
